Project Youth Violence Intervention and Prevention (Developed by NEVR)
This Project is a resource designed to provide awareness and information on what is a
healthy relationship and how to maintain one, how best to recognize the signs of
relationship violence, how to safely respond to that violence and how to support
someone experiencing violence. It is intended to be a practical guide for children and
youth between 10 and 18 years old. This project is meant to inspire you to safely get
involved if you see violence and become active agents against any form of relationship
violence.
